How Rover works

  1. 1. Search

    Read verified reviews by cat parents like you and choose a sitter who’s a great match for you and your cat
  2. 2. Meet & Greet

    Meet either virtually or in-person with a sitter to discuss the level of care needed for your cat while you’re away
  3. 3. Book & Pay

    All payments are processed through Rover’s secured platform and your booking is backed by 24/7 support. It’s that easy!
